Hurst sits between Fort Worth and DFW Airport, forming the H of the HEB mid-cities area along with Euless and Bedford. The city is home to North East Mall, one of the largest shopping centers in the mid-cities, which draws shoppers from across Tarrant County. The commercial corridors along Airport Freeway (TX-121/183), NE Mall Boulevard, and Pipeline Road handle heavy traffic from shoppers and commuters. Our Window Cleaning Process

Our window cleaning process starts with a site assessment. We walk the property, count the panes, assess the accessibility, and identify any problem areas. For North East Mall area properties, we note the extreme traffic volume and the street-level glass condition. For Airport Freeway properties, we note the road spray. For Pipeline Road properties, we assess the older glass. For south Hurst industrial properties, we note the diesel exhaust. We then provide a quote based on the scope of work.

On the day of service, our crew arrives with the equipment and cleaning solutions needed for your building type. For ground-floor windows, we use traditional squeegee methods. For upper-floor windows, we use water-fed pole systems with deionized water.

For North East Mall area properties, we use squeegee methods for the street-level retail glass with extra attention to the smudges from shopper contact. The extreme traffic volume means the glass collects fingerprints and smudges quickly, and the squeegee method with edge detailing produces the clearest result. We schedule cleaning during off-hours to avoid disrupting shoppers, and we use fast-curing methods for high-traffic walkways.

For Airport Freeway properties with road spray, we use a pre-treatment solution that loosens the road film before the standard cleaning. The pre-treatment makes the squeegee cleaning more effective and produces a streak-free result.

For Pipeline Road properties, the older glass requires extra care. We inspect each pane for existing scratches before cleaning, and we use professional-grade tools with gentle pressure.

For south Hurst industrial properties, we use industrial-grade degreasers before the standard cleaning. The degreaser cuts through the diesel exhaust from the truck traffic.
